Temporal Preference Concepts and their Functions in a Large Language Model

AnnouncementResearchJul 10, 2026

Ian Rios-Sialer's research causally localizes a subgraph for temporal preference in a distilled LLM, identifying mid-to-upper-layer nodes through gradient-based attribution and activation patching. The study finds that unintervened LLMs discount the future several times less steeply than humans, yet this preference is unstable across contexts. The work presents suggestive evidence that steering vectors can shift temporal preference, demonstrating how mechanistic interpretability can enable control over how LLMs plan and reason.
